The high pressure water valve market is experiencing significant growth due to the increasing demand for efficient water management in industrial, municipal, and residential applications. High pressure water valves control, regulate, and direct water flow under high pressure, ensuring safety and operational efficiency. These valves are critical in power plants, water treatment facilities, chemical processing, and oil & gas industries.

Technological Advancements

Innovation in high-pressure water valves focuses on enhanced durability, precision, and automation. Smart valves equipped with sensors enable real-time monitoring, predictive maintenance, and remote operation. Advanced sealing technologies reduce leakage and improve efficiency. The integration of automated control systems allows precise flow regulation, reducing energy consumption in industrial operations.

3D printing and computer-aided design have enabled manufacturers to create customized valve solutions tailored to specific applications. New materials, such as high-performance polymers and corrosion-resistant alloys, are extending the operational lifespan of high-pressure valves under extreme conditions.
